Categories of Warranties Available

Warranties and commitments constitute important elements of car repair services, giving customers confidence about the quality of workmanship and the parts installed. Different warranty types are commonly available, including limited warranties that cover specific repairs within a set period, and lifetime warranties that promise parts replacement for as long as the vehicle remains in the owner's possession. In addition, some services offer parts warranties that concentrate exclusively on parts used in the repair process. Labor warranties, alternatively, cover the repair labor itself for a limited period. Customers may important information also come across satisfaction guarantees, which offer a refund or rework if the service does not satisfy expectations. Understanding these warranties enables consumers to make informed choices regarding their car repair requirements.

Comprehending Coverage Restrictions

Consumers commonly overlook the detailed terms part of warranties and guarantees, which can substantially affect their protection. Many warranties include specific exclusions that restrict coverage, such as neglect, improper use, or modifications made to the vehicle. Moreover, some guarantees may only cover specific parts or services, leaving other repairs uncovered. It is essential to understand the conditions under which claims can be made, as many demand prompt reporting of issues or regular maintenance documentation. Consumers should also be aware of any limitations on the duration of coverage, as well as any geographical boundaries that might apply. Thoroughly reviewing these details can prevent misunderstandings and ensure that consumers obtain the protection they expect from car repair services.

Length For Guarantees Provided

While many might assume that warranties remain effective indefinitely, the reality is often quite dissimilar. Most car repair establishments present guarantees that indicate clear timeframes, typically varying from 30 days to several years, depending on the type of repair and parts used. Understanding these intervals is essential for clients, as they dictate how long one can anticipate the repair to be covered without additional costs. Limited warranties often cover specific defects and may exclude certain conditions, such as wear and tear. Additionally, some guarantees may call for routine maintenance to remain valid. Consequently, it is important for vehicle owners to look over the terms of any warranty or guarantee carefully to make sure they are fully informed about their coverage and obligations.

Advice on Keeping Your Vehicle Between Maintenance Visits

Proper upkeep is essential for maintaining a vehicle in ideal condition between repairs. Owners should routinely check fluid amounts, including oil, coolant, and brake fluid, to prevent engine damage and ensure peak performance. Tire pressure should be checked monthly; well-pressurized tires enhance fuel efficiency and extend tire life. Additionally, shifting t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les can encourage even wear.

It is equally important to examine wiper blades and swap them when worn, because clear visibility matters greatly for safe driving. Owners should regularly clean the vehicle, both inside and out, to protect paint and interior surfaces from deterioration. Furthermore, being aware of odd sounds or warning lights can help recognize early signs of potential issues. Adhering to these practical tips helps vehicle owners care for their cars well, promoting safety and reliability while limiting the need for repairs.
